Darren Charles Burkett, 56, passed away on June 2, 2025 in Overton, Nevada. Darren was born on January 7, 1969 to Dan Henry Burkett and Donna Ann Madrid in Patuxent River, Maryland. His family moved to California, and he was raised playing in the ocean and riding bicycles with his friends. They would spend their time improving their bikes, trying to get faster. He continued this love and kept riding motorcycles and four-wheelers. He loved going camping, fishing, and spending time out on boats and being in the water. After graduating from high school, he joined the United States Marines Corps. Following his military service, he worked as a project manager doing scaffolding. He also loved carpentry, and would help others with their projects.
He married Carolyn Barlow in Logandale, Nevada on September 28, 1996, and they were later sealed in the Las Vegas, Nevada Temple on April 19, 2008. He loved his wife, his children, and adored his grandson. He was a good guy that wanted to help everyone. Darren faced ongoing health challenges and lived with pain that few truly understood. Each day was a battle, but even through the darkest moments, he continued to love deeply, and was deeply loved in return.
Darren is survived by his wife, Carolyn Burkett; his children, Anthony (Kayla) Burkett, Tori Burkett, and Jacob Burkett; his grandson, Hunter Jones; his brothers, David (Adeline) Burkett, Shawn (Nikki) Cirrincione, and Marc Cirrincione; and his stepfather, Gene Cirrincione. He is preceded in death by his parents, Dan Burkett and Donna Cirrincione, and his brother, Doug Burkett.
